As I was reading I was gonna come down here and suggest brussels sprouts as a delicious veggie to include in meals but YOU ALREADY INCORPORATED THEM! I am currently on a brussels sprout kick and always appreciate yummy suggestions from others so wanted to spread the word. my favorite: halved and tossed in light amount of olive oil and roasted in the oven. Suggestions for bringing lunches to work: soup! Make a big batch at the beginning of the week and use it for a few meals (although don't make the batch so huge you get REALLY sick of it). it cuts down on dishes and prep time. I also like getting a pita and basically filling it with salad by chopping up alfalfa sprouts, carrots, cucumbers, some type of leafy green, tofu, tomatoes, parsley and then adding a tad of my favorite dressing. Nice way to get lots of veggies and also appease my carb craving. I feel like I'm rambling now but you sound like you're doing great! Keep it up! Good luck!
